Template:Short description Template:Use dmy dates Template:Infobox football biography Robert Gadocha (born 10 January 1946) is a Polish former professional footballer who played as a left winger.

Gadocha, who started his career in Garbarnia Kraków. later also played for FC Nantes, and briefly in the United States for Chicago Sting, his last professional team. His departure to France happened when he was 29. In Poland it was forbidden for a long time to departure abroad to play football. He was the first Polish player to get a legal permission to move abroad to play football.[1][2]

He was a member of the Poland national team that won the gold medal at the 1972 Summer Olympics in Munich, as well as a member of the team that finished third in the 1974 FIFA World Cup in West Germany. He has a total of 16 goals in 62 games with the Poland national team.[3]

Gadocha holds the record for the most assists in a single match in World Cup finals history, alongside Giovanni Ferrari, assisting four goals in his team's 7–0 victory against Haiti in the group stage of the 1974 World Cup.[4][5]

In 1978, Gadocha moved to the Chicago Sting of the North American Soccer League. He also spent one season, 1980–81, with the Hartford Hellions of the Major Indoor Soccer League.

Career statistics

International

Appearances and goals by national team and year
National team Year Apps Goals
Poland 1967 3 0
1968 4 1
1969 2 0
1970 5 1
1971 5 2
1972 10 4
1973 15 5
1974 14 2
1975 4 1
Total 62 16
